**Facilities Ticket — Wellness Room, Bramlow Court**

Raised by: Front Desk, Level 1

The wellness room on Level 3 has been double-booked twice this week because the wall panel isn't syncing with the booking system. Until the panel is repaired, reception staff should manage bookings manually via the paper sheet at the desk and unlock the room on request. The vendor visit is scheduled for Thursday. For manual unlocks, use the override code below.

door code, tajof-kageg: bdg-QVDCE-3

## GateTally — Environment variables

The GateTally turnstile counter at the Marrowfield Arena reads its config entirely from `/etc/gatetally/env`. `TALLY_INTERVAL_MS` controls the aggregation window (default 2000). `GATE_COUNT` must match the physical turnstile count or totals drift. `REPORT_ENDPOINT_MODE` should stay `batched` during events. The uplink to the central scoreboard service authenticates with a shared credential, so the env file must also contain the following line.

sealed setting: LEDGER_TOKEN20=6148d35bbb480b0ab79e

Ticket: CrashLoom vault locked — plugin symbol uploads blocked. External plugin authors for the Quillet mobile app currently cannot push symbol files because the crash-report pipeline's artifact vault auto-locked after a failed rotation. Crashes are still ingested but arrive unsymbolicated, so please hold off on triage until this clears. If you maintain a plugin and need immediate access, unlock the vault yourself from the partner console. The vault recovery passphrase is:

recovery phrase for tafop-fawep: zorwyn-ulaox